Since the release of his first album Valley in the Clouds, David Arkenstone has become one of the most engaging and prolific multi-instrumentalists of our time. With 5 GRAMMY ÂŽÂ nominations to date, over 2 billion streams worldwide, 70+ albums, film and TV scores, gaming score compositions for World of Warcraft, and unforgettable NBC Sports themes such as The Kentucky Derby, US Womenâs Figure Skating, and Premier League soccer, Davidâs music has become the soundtrack to millions of listenersâ lives across the globe.

The California Surf Museum presents The Shape of Things: The Dick Brewer Story, with special guests Jeff Hakman, Jericho Poppler, Alan Sarlo and Gary Linden, and Director Bob Campi, all who appear in the film.
This documentary chronicles the colorful and controversial legendary surfboard designer Dick Brewer. Arguably the most influential surfboard shaper of the 1960s and 1970s, Dick Brewer has often been called the father of the modern-day surfboard. He changed the design of surfing equipment not once, not twice, but three times in his 50-year career as a trailblazer, with all the notorious tales that have until now remained just rumored legends.
Directed and edited with the skill of a lifelong cinematographer Bob Campi, this biopic captures the rise, fall, and ultimate redemption of visionary who changed the world of surfing forever, a trailblazer throughout his career. The filmmakers tell his story with phenomenal cinematography and archival footage coupled with a retro soundtrack, that will take you back to the era where surfers and board designers redefined what riding a wave could be.
